A pastel portrait on Pastelmat paper. Sophie was a beautiful and very brave little girl who very recently passed away, she had an agressive brain tumor. Sophie and her parents started a charity here on the Isle of Wight called 'Kissy Puppy' originally set up to raise funds to enable Sophie to have some magical experiences, Kissy Puppy continues and is raising money for a childrens care department at The Earl Mountbatten Hospice in Newport, hitherto children and parents had to travel to Winchester for palliative care for children with facilities for parents to stay. Kissy Puppy is doing wonderful work here on the Island for the future care of terminally ill children of which there are fifty on the Isle of Wight alone. This painting is my tribute to Sophie, an incredibly brave little girl. I created this painting for Sophie's parents.
